首页> 外国专利> APPROXIMATION OF NON-LINEAR FUNCTIONS IN FIXED POINT USING LOOK-UP TABLES

APPROXIMATION OF NON-LINEAR FUNCTIONS IN FIXED POINT USING LOOK-UP TABLES

机译:使用查找表逼近固定点上的非线性函数

摘要

Computing a non-linear function f(x) in hardware or embedded systems can be complex and resource intensive. In one or more aspects of the disclosure, a method, a computer-readable medium, and an apparatus are provided for computing a non-linear function f(x) accurately and efficiently in hardware using look-up tables (LUTs) and interpolation or extrapolation. The apparatus may be a processor. The processor computes a non-linear function f(x) for an input variable x, where f(x)=g(y(x),z(x)). The processor determines an integer n by determining a position of a most significant bit (MSB) of an input variable x. In addition, the processor determines a value for y(x) based on a first look-up table and the determined integer n. Also, the processor determines a value for z(x) based on n and the input variable x, and based on a second look-up table. Further, the processor computes f(x) based on the determined values for y(x) and z(x).
机译:在硬件或嵌入式系统中计算非线性函数 f(x)可能很复杂且占用大量资源。在本公开的一个或多个方面,提供了一种方法,计算机可读介质和装置,用于使用查找在硬件中准确高效地计算非线性函数 f(x)。表(LUT)以及内插或外推。该设备可以是处理器。处理器为输入变量 x 计算非线性函数 f(x),其中 f(x)= g(y(x),z( x))。处理器通过确定输入变量x的最高有效位(MSB)的位置来确定整数n。此外,处理器基于第一查找表和确定的整数 n 确定 y(x)的值。而且,处理器基于n和输入变量 x 并基于第二个查找表,确定 z(x)的值。此外,处理器基于确定的 y(x) z(x)值计算 f(x)

著录项

相似文献

  • 专利
  • 外文文献
  • 中文文献
获取专利

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号